Благодарю за курсовую по базам данных, все недочеты были исправлены вовремя, окончательный вариант курсовой качественный))
Подробнее о работе
Гарантия сервиса Автор24
Уникальность не ниже 50%
ВВЕДЕНИЕ 3
ГЛАВА 1. ОПИСАНИЕ ПРЕДМЕТНОЙ ОБЛАСТИ 4
ГЛАВА 2. ПРОЕКТИРОВАНИЕ БАЗЫ ДАННЫХ 5
2.1. ОПИСАНИЕ НОРМАЛИЗАЦИИ БАЗЫ ДАННЫХ 5
2.2. СХЕМА БАЗЫ ДАННЫХ 7
ГЛАВА 3. РАЗРАБОТКА ПРИЛОЖЕНИЯ 9
3.1. СРЕДСТВА И ТЕХНОЛОГИИ РАЗРАБОТКИ 9
3.2. ПРЕДСТАВЛЕНИЯ 12
ЗАКЛЮЧЕНИЕ 13
СПИСОК ЛИТЕРАТУРЫ 15
ПРИЛОЖЕНИЕ 1. ОПИСАНИЕ ТАБЛИЦ И ПОЛЕЙ БАЗЫ ДАННЫХ 16
ПРИЛОЖЕНИЕ 2. РУКОВОДСТВО ПОЛЬЗОВАТЕЛЯ 20
2.1. ОПИСАНИЕ НОРМАЛИЗАЦИИ БАЗЫ ДАННЫХ
Вторая нормальная форма (2НФ) – отношение, которое находится в первой нормальной форме и каждый атрибут которого, не входящий в состав первичного ключа, характеризуется полной функциональной зависимостью от этого первичного ключа.
Таблица Clienty на схеме (рис 2.1) нарушает условия второй нормальной формы
Рис. 2.1. Таблица Clienty
Для приведения таблицы к 2НФ выделим поле, отвечающие за отвечающие виды собственности в новую таблицу. Рис. 2.2.
Рис. 2.2. Таблицы VidySobstvenosti, Clienty
Третья нормальная форма (ЗНФ) – отношение, находящееся в первой и второй нормальной форме, в котором ни один атрибут, отличный от атрибута первичного ключа, не является транзитивно зависимым ни от одного потенциального ключа.
Таблица Depozity на схеме (рис. 2.3) удовлетворяет условиям 2НФ, но нарушает условия 3НФ.
Рис. 2.3. Таблица Depozity
Для приведения таблицы к 3НФ вынесем все атрибуты, относящиеся к информации о банке в отдельную таблицу Banks (рис 2.
...
3.1. СРЕДСТВА И ТЕХНОЛОГИИ РАЗРАБОТКИ
Для реализации взаимодействия с базой данных была выбрана модель двухуровневой архитектуры. Эта архитектура осуществляется следующим образом: база данных – клиентское приложение Windows Form.
Приложение Windows Form, разрабатывался в среде Microsoft Visual Studio 2015. База данных разрабатывалась в среде Microsoft SQL Server. Для взаимодействия клиентского приложения Windows Form с базой данных была выбрана технология Entity Framework, так как она предоставляет высокий уровень абстракции и позволяет работать с данными вне зависимости от типа хранилища.
Применение Entity Framework для удаления клиента из базы данных:
private void bindingNavigatorDeleteItem2_Click(object sender, EventArgs e)
{
int idStr = Convert.ToInt32(clientyDataGridView.SelectedCells[0].RowIndex);
int id = Convert.ToInt32(clientyDataGridView.Rows[idStr].Cells[0].Value);
Clienty cl = db2.Clients.Where(o => o.idClienta == id).
...
3.2. ПРЕДСТАВЛЕНИЯ
Представления используются для удобного отображения данных и работы с ними, получения полной информации по необходимым разделам из базы данных.
• AddEditFm – удобное добавление и редактирование выбранной записи.
...
ЗАКЛЮЧЕНИЕ
В данной курсовой работе были изложены основные концепции построения реляционных СУБД, базовые принципы проектирования данных, а также то, какие объекты могут быть созданы в базах данных.
При выполнении определенных задач человек, работая с тем или иным программным продуктом, выполняет ряд команд в определенной последовательности. Возникают моменты, в которых пользователь вынужден последовательно выполнять один и те же действия, что вынуждает его тратить значительный промежуток времени на механические действия. SQL Server довольно прост в использовании, что позволяет, решать задачи, связанные с обработкой, сортировкой, группировкой и выводом информации в различных видах.
Такой подход, во-первых, гарантирует, что каждый новый фрагмент данных, полученный предприятием, окажется «на своем месте» - в конкретной таблице конкретной базы данных, а, во-вторых, отпадает необходимость в разработке огромного числа процедур обработки данных.
...
1. Гвоздева В.А., Лаврентьева И.Ю., основы построения автоматизированных информационных систем – Москва, ИД Форум – ИНФРА – М, 2007. – 320с.
2. Карпова И П. Базы данных. Учебное пособие. — СПб. : Питер, 2013 г. — 240 с. — Электронное издание.
3. Рудикова Л. Базы данных. Разработка приложений. — СПб. : БХВ-Петербург, 2010 г. — 496 с. — Электронное издание.
4. Дунаев В. Базы данных. Язык SQL для студента, 2 изд. — СПб. : БХВ-Петербург, 2010 г. — 320 с. — Электронное издание.
5. Пирогов В. Информационные системы и базы данных: организация и проектирование. — СПб. : БХВ-Петербург, 2010 г. — 528 с. — Электронное издание. — Гриф УМО
Не подошла эта работа?
Закажи новую работу, сделанную по твоим требованиям
ВВЕДЕНИЕ 3
ГЛАВА 1. ОПИСАНИЕ ПРЕДМЕТНОЙ ОБЛАСТИ 4
ГЛАВА 2. ПРОЕКТИРОВАНИЕ БАЗЫ ДАННЫХ 5
2.1. ОПИСАНИЕ НОРМАЛИЗАЦИИ БАЗЫ ДАННЫХ 5
2.2. СХЕМА БАЗЫ ДАННЫХ 7
ГЛАВА 3. РАЗРАБОТКА ПРИЛОЖЕНИЯ 9
3.1. СРЕДСТВА И ТЕХНОЛОГИИ РАЗРАБОТКИ 9
3.2. ПРЕДСТАВЛЕНИЯ 12
ЗАКЛЮЧЕНИЕ 13
СПИСОК ЛИТЕРАТУРЫ 15
ПРИЛОЖЕНИЕ 1. ОПИСАНИЕ ТАБЛИЦ И ПОЛЕЙ БАЗЫ ДАННЫХ 16
ПРИЛОЖЕНИЕ 2. РУКОВОДСТВО ПОЛЬЗОВАТЕЛЯ 20
2.1. ОПИСАНИЕ НОРМАЛИЗАЦИИ БАЗЫ ДАННЫХ
Вторая нормальная форма (2НФ) – отношение, которое находится в первой нормальной форме и каждый атрибут которого, не входящий в состав первичного ключа, характеризуется полной функциональной зависимостью от этого первичного ключа.
Таблица Clienty на схеме (рис 2.1) нарушает условия второй нормальной формы
Рис. 2.1. Таблица Clienty
Для приведения таблицы к 2НФ выделим поле, отвечающие за отвечающие виды собственности в новую таблицу. Рис. 2.2.
Рис. 2.2. Таблицы VidySobstvenosti, Clienty
Третья нормальная форма (ЗНФ) – отношение, находящееся в первой и второй нормальной форме, в котором ни один атрибут, отличный от атрибута первичного ключа, не является транзитивно зависимым ни от одного потенциального ключа.
Таблица Depozity на схеме (рис. 2.3) удовлетворяет условиям 2НФ, но нарушает условия 3НФ.
Рис. 2.3. Таблица Depozity
Для приведения таблицы к 3НФ вынесем все атрибуты, относящиеся к информации о банке в отдельную таблицу Banks (рис 2.
...
3.1. СРЕДСТВА И ТЕХНОЛОГИИ РАЗРАБОТКИ
Для реализации взаимодействия с базой данных была выбрана модель двухуровневой архитектуры. Эта архитектура осуществляется следующим образом: база данных – клиентское приложение Windows Form.
Приложение Windows Form, разрабатывался в среде Microsoft Visual Studio 2015. База данных разрабатывалась в среде Microsoft SQL Server. Для взаимодействия клиентского приложения Windows Form с базой данных была выбрана технология Entity Framework, так как она предоставляет высокий уровень абстракции и позволяет работать с данными вне зависимости от типа хранилища.
Применение Entity Framework для удаления клиента из базы данных:
private void bindingNavigatorDeleteItem2_Click(object sender, EventArgs e)
{
int idStr = Convert.ToInt32(clientyDataGridView.SelectedCells[0].RowIndex);
int id = Convert.ToInt32(clientyDataGridView.Rows[idStr].Cells[0].Value);
Clienty cl = db2.Clients.Where(o => o.idClienta == id).
...
3.2. ПРЕДСТАВЛЕНИЯ
Представления используются для удобного отображения данных и работы с ними, получения полной информации по необходимым разделам из базы данных.
• AddEditFm – удобное добавление и редактирование выбранной записи.
...
ЗАКЛЮЧЕНИЕ
В данной курсовой работе были изложены основные концепции построения реляционных СУБД, базовые принципы проектирования данных, а также то, какие объекты могут быть созданы в базах данных.
При выполнении определенных задач человек, работая с тем или иным программным продуктом, выполняет ряд команд в определенной последовательности. Возникают моменты, в которых пользователь вынужден последовательно выполнять один и те же действия, что вынуждает его тратить значительный промежуток времени на механические действия. SQL Server довольно прост в использовании, что позволяет, решать задачи, связанные с обработкой, сортировкой, группировкой и выводом информации в различных видах.
Такой подход, во-первых, гарантирует, что каждый новый фрагмент данных, полученный предприятием, окажется «на своем месте» - в конкретной таблице конкретной базы данных, а, во-вторых, отпадает необходимость в разработке огромного числа процедур обработки данных.
...
1. Гвоздева В.А., Лаврентьева И.Ю., основы построения автоматизированных информационных систем – Москва, ИД Форум – ИНФРА – М, 2007. – 320с.
2. Карпова И П. Базы данных. Учебное пособие. — СПб. : Питер, 2013 г. — 240 с. — Электронное издание.
3. Рудикова Л. Базы данных. Разработка приложений. — СПб. : БХВ-Петербург, 2010 г. — 496 с. — Электронное издание.
4. Дунаев В. Базы данных. Язык SQL для студента, 2 изд. — СПб. : БХВ-Петербург, 2010 г. — 320 с. — Электронное издание.
5. Пирогов В. Информационные системы и базы данных: организация и проектирование. — СПб. : БХВ-Петербург, 2010 г. — 528 с. — Электронное издание. — Гриф УМО
Купить эту работу vs Заказать новую | ||
---|---|---|
0 раз | Куплено | Выполняется индивидуально |
Не менее 40%
Исполнитель, загружая работу в «Банк готовых работ» подтверждает, что
уровень оригинальности
работы составляет не менее 40%
|
Уникальность | Выполняется индивидуально |
Сразу в личном кабинете | Доступность | Срок 1—6 дней |
270 ₽ | Цена | от 500 ₽ |
Не подошла эта работа?
В нашей базе 149284 Курсовой работы — поможем найти подходящую